About "Turbulent"

Created in acrylic on canvas at a commanding 120×48 inches, "Turbulent" captures the raw power of the ocean when conditions turn challenging — rough, churning seas filled with whitecaps as storm energy moves through the offshore fishing grounds. The large-scale format immerses the viewer in the drama of the open water, a scene familiar to any angler who has held course when the weather turns. Art Born on the Water

What sets RJ Boyle apart from many marine artists is that he doesn't just paint the ocean — he lives it. As the owner of RJ Boyle Studio in Lighthouse Point, Florida, and a pioneering figure in daytime swordfishing, RJ brings decades of real offshore experience to every piece he creates. His artwork captures moments that only someone who has spent thousands of hours on the water can truly understand — the tension of a tight line, the explosion of a billfish breaking the surface, and the quiet beauty of the deep blue.
